L-għan tal-Iskema ta’ Appoġġ għall-Iscreen: Qabel il-Produzzjoni – L-Ewwel Fergħa: Kitba tal-Iskripts huwa li tappoġġja l-istadju tal-kitba tal-iskript ta’ produzzjonijiet awdjoviżivi kulturali u kreattivi f’Malta. Din il-fergħa tappoġġja finanzjarjament il-kitba tal-iskript u r-riċerka (jew deskrizzjoni/trattament tal-iffilmjar, fil-każ ta’ dokumentarji) marbuta magħha bl-involviment ta’ kittieb(a) tal-iskript b’esperjenza (jew direttur/kittieb, fil-każ ta’ dokumentarji kreattivi). Kittieba tal-iskripts ġodda jistgħu jiġu kkunsidrati bil-kundizzjoni li dawn ikunu akkumpanjati minn konsulent tal-iskript, li hu kkonfermat b’ittra ta’ intenzjoni.

L-għan tal-Iskema ta’ Appoġġ għall-Iscreen – It-Tieni Fergħa: Żvilupp huwa li tappoġġja l-istadju ta’ żvilupp tal-produzzjonijiet awdjoviżivi kulturali u kreattivi f’Malta. Dan jinkludi l-kitba u/jew aktar żvilupp tal-iskript (jew deskrizzjonijiet xena xena tat-trattament/iffilmjar fil-każ ta’ dokumentarji kreattivi), xogħol riċerkattiv (fosthom arkivjali fil-każ ta’ dokumentarji kreattivi), il-casting/l-għażla ta’ membri kreattivi ewlenin u l-passi kollha (pereżempju ħidma fuq baġit, definizzjoni tal-udjenza u s-suq fil-mira) meħudin mit-tim li jwassal lill-proġett fi stadju fejn jista’ jiġi ppreżentat lil sħab potenzjali u membri tal-indjustrija bil-għan ta’ finanzjament. Għalhekk, dan jinkludi parteċipazzjoni fis-swieq, f’sessjonijiet ta’ pitching u festivals kif ukoll il-produzzjoni ta’ materjali viżivi li jtejbu l-pakkett tal-pitching. Din il-fergħa se tkun limitata għal dawn il-produzzjonijiet li jissodisfaw il-kriterji kulturali eliġibbli: animazzjoni, dokumentarji u fizzjoni.

L-għan tal-Iskema ta’ Appoġġ għall-Iscreen – It-Tielet Fergħa: Films Qosra huwa li tappoġġja l-produzzjoni ta’ films qosra b’kontenut kulturali u kreattiv biex titjieb il-kwalità tal-produzzjonijiet awdjoviżivi f’Malta. Il-fergħa se tkun limitata għal dawn il-produzzjonijiet li jissodisfaw il-kriterji kulturali: animazzjoni, dokumentarji u fizzjoni.
Il-fergħa tipprovdi appoġġ finanzjarju permezz ta’ għotja lil professjonist individwali fis-settur awdjoviżiv u entitajiet awdjoviżivi indipendenti biex jipproduċu produzzjonijiet awdjoviżivi ta’ kwalità u dan l-appoġġ jista’ jinkludi wkoll mentoraġġ minn espert tal-industrija tal-films ta’ esperjenza kbira maħtur mill-Kunsill Malti għall-Arti (“KMA”). L-Iskema timmira li tappoġġja kreazzjonijiet awdjoviżivi ambizzjużi u li tinkoraġġixxi l-produzzjoni ta’ films qosra oriġinali. L-appoġġ jista’ jingħata lil applikanti eliġibbli għall-involviment tagħhom f’koproduzzjonijiet internazzjonali (bħala sħab b’maġġoranza jew minoranza), sakemm l-applikazzjoni titressaq minn applikant eliġibbli u ftehim ta’ koproduzzjoni jinsab fis-seħħ (skont standards tal-industrija). Il-proġetti għandhom juru kooperazzjoni artistika u/jew teknika bejn l-isħab tal-koproduzzjoni.

L-għan tal-Iskema ta’ Appoġġ għall-Iscreen – Il-Ħames Fergħa: Programmi Kulturali hija li tinċentiva l-produzzjoni ta’ xogħlijiet awdjoviżivi diffiċli b’kontenut kulturali u kreattiv fuq stazzjoniet tax-xandir privati sabiex tittejjeb il-kwalità tal-produzzjonijiet awdjoviżivi tal-arti u l-kultura f’Malta. Din il-fergħa se tkun limitata għall-produzzjoni ta’ programmi kulturali. Din il-fergħa timmira lejn produzzjonijiet eliġibbli fuq stazzjonijiet televiżivi privati li jeħtieġu investiment biex jiġu żviluppati xogħlijiet li ħafna drabi ma jkollhomx aċċess għal finanzjament privat. L-Iskema tipprovdi appoġġ finanzjarju permezz ta’ għotja lil entitajiet awdjoviżivi indipendenti biex jipproduċu produzzjonijiet awdjoviżivi ta’ kwalità u dan l-appoġġ jista’ jinkludi wkoll mentoraġġ minn espert tal-industrija tal-films ta’ esperjenza kbira maħtur mill-Kunsill Malti għall-Arti (“KMA”). Din il-fergħa għandha l-għan li tappoġġja kreazzjonijiet awdjoviżivi ambizzjużi u li tinkoraġġixxi l-produzzjoni ta’ programmi kulturali oriġinali. L-appoġġ jista’ jingħata lil applikanti eliġibbli għall-involviment tagħhom f’koproduzzjonijiet internazzjonali (bħala sħab b’maġġoranza jew minoranza), sakemm l-applikazzjoni titressaq minn applikant eliġibbli u ftehim ta’ koproduzzjoni jinsab fis-seħħ (skont standards tal-industrija). Il-proġetti għandhom juru kooperazzjoni artistika u/jew teknika bejn l-isħab tal-koproduzzjoni.

Skema ta’ Appoġġ għall-Iscreen hija miftuħa għal:

  • Entitajiet awdjoviżivi indipendenti li huma rreġistrati legalment f’Malta; u
  • Professjonisti individwali awdjoviżivi li huma ċittadini Maltin, jew li għandhom permess ta’ residenza permanenti Maltija, ċertifikat taċ-ċittadinanza Maltija, jew passaport Malti.

L-applikanti kollha għandhom ikunu involuti b’mod attiv fil-produzzjoni awdjoviżiva. Għal informazzjoni dettaljata, jekk jogħġbok irreferi għall-Linji Gwida u r-Regolamenti uffiċjali tas-sitt (6) Fergħat rispettivi tal-Iskema.

Beneficiary: Mizzi Media House Ltd

Reference Number: SSS14-26-8417
Project Title: The knights archives
Amount Awarded: €49,100

Summary: This documentary series of 3 episodes explores important historical personalities and events preserved in the Archive of the Order of Saint John. Through original letters, historical documents, and expert interviews the series reveals how Malta was closely connected to major political, religious, and cultural developments across Europe. Each 30 minute episode focuses on a crucial moment in history, demonstrating how decisions taken by influential rulers impacted the Order and its presence in Malta. The project highlights the international dimension of Maltese history by presenting stories involving kings, queens, and major European events that shaped the political landscape of the time. The series aims to make archival material accessible to contemporary audiences by transforming historical documents into engaging visual narratives. By bringing these archival documents to life, the series highlights Malta’s role within broader European history and promotes awareness of the cultural value of historical archives.

Beneficiary: Pro.Motion Limited

Reference number: SSS06-26-8574

Project Title: Diċerija

Amount awarded: €20,000

Diċerija is an original 13-episode cultural series investigating local hearsay and urban legends.

The series will take our viewers on an exciting, informative and appealing ride around our Maltese islands to examine the evidence in hand on popular hearsay and urban legends that may or may not be true. We will be going through archives, interviewing historians, experts and sometimes even witnesses. Thus, the programme aims to highlight, refer to and for the very first time, research part of our history which has frequently been neglected. After all, local hearsay and urban legends are a form of modern folklore acting as a cultural artefact, whilst also reinforcing cultural identity.

Each episode will include exclusive features, images, interviews and links related to a range of different popular local hearsay and urban legends.

N.B. The Maltese word ‘Diċerija’ refers to gossip/rumour/hearsay/general talk that may or may not be true.
